可以读取文件标签tag 可以读取音乐封面专辑,其余还有强大功能。 加入vs引用库即可,using TagLib;
2022-04-26 13:48:04 95KB mp3 mp4 id3v1,id3v2读取dll
1
最近下载了许多MP3歌曲,好多歌曲的信息不是乱码就是空白,在车载播放器中显示不正常,一个个修改起来很麻烦,就想做一个简便的信息修改器。 在网上找了好久,没有特别合适的mp3标签信息的模块,有一个mp3支持库可用。但是仅仅对ID3V1信息能修改,对ID3V2信息不能修改,使用起来不顺手 因此,自己在前辈的基础上修改了一些,做成模块。现在分享给大家使用。该版本使用直接在原文件字节集的基础上修改字节集内容的方法。 (附加模块使用了精易模块5.26,使用了几个命令)
2022-01-03 09:12:47 1.01MB ID3V1 ID3V2 模块 mp3标签
1
标签 音频标签解析仅C ++标头的库,支持ID3v1,ID3v2,FLAC,APE和(有时)其他 安装 atag完全由头文件组成,因此只需将include目录的内容放在系统范围内或项目的include文件夹中即可。 工作正在进行中 该库仍在开发中,但最终将支持大多数其他音频标签格式以及所有这些标签的完整音频标签编辑。 因此,目前,上面列出的标记类型仅支持标记解析。 例子 下面显示了基本用法: if (atag::id3v2::is_tagged(source)) { atag::id3v2::tag tag = atag::id3v2::parse(source); } 其中source是某种缓冲区类型( std::string , std::vector , std::array , 或其他)。 所有标记格式均遵循上述语法,即: atag::{id
2021-12-18 22:15:44 24KB C++
1